What a sign itemized invoice template excel is and why it matters

A sign itemized invoice template excel is an Excel-based invoice layout that lists goods or services with individual line items, unit prices, quantities, taxes, and totals, prepared for electronic signature and recordkeeping. Using an Excel template preserves calculation formulas and formatting while enabling rapid reuse across clients or projects. When paired with a compliant eSignature service such as signNow, the completed invoice can be routed, authenticated, and appended with an audit trail, ensuring a verifiable record of consent and receipt for accounting, tax, and payment workflows.

Legal validity and compliance considerations in the U.S.

In the United States, electronic signatures on invoices are generally legally enforceable under ESIGN and UETA when intent and consent are documented. Using a compliant eSignature platform that records audit trails and signer authentication supports admissibility. For regulated sectors, ensure additional protections for PHI under HIPAA or for student records under FERPA.

Common challenges when using Excel invoices for signing

  • Mismatched line-item totals from edited formulas can create disputes and slow payment resolution.
  • Poorly formatted cell ranges or merged cells prevent accurate field mapping for signature placement.
  • Missing payer details or incomplete billing addresses cause rejections or require rework during approval.
  • Lack of an audit trail or signer authentication raises admissibility concerns for compliance reviews.

Best practices for secure and accurate sign itemized invoice template excel workflows

Follow these practices to reduce errors, strengthen compliance, and streamline invoice approvals across teams and clients.

Standardize templates and enforce controls
Use a central template library with locked calculation cells and standardized fields to prevent accidental edits, ensure consistent presentation, and simplify mapping to signature fields for every invoice cycle.
Enable signer authentication appropriate to risk
Choose authentication methods—email, SMS, or identity verification—based on invoice value and regulatory needs to improve non-repudiation and evidentiary strength in disputes.
Maintain comprehensive audit trails
Ensure the eSignature system records timestamps, IP addresses, and signer actions and preserve those logs alongside the signed document to support ESIGN and UETA compliance.
Automate filing and accounting handoffs
Integrate signed invoice delivery with accounting software or cloud storage to automate bookkeeping entries, reduce manual rekeying, and accelerate the invoice-to-cash cycle.
